The Opportunity

At Hitachi Energy, we enable the green transition in the energy market by delivering innovative solutions from our FACTS portfolio.

In this role, you will combine technical skills with leadership abilities, leading a sub-project team of control engineers and contributing to their development.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ead a sub-project team of control engineers to deliver high-quality engineering solutions for customers.
  • Take overall technical responsibility for the team's technical scope of work, ensuring scheduling requirements and agreed goals are met.
  • Combine the lead role with a design role in one or several technical areas, driving innovation and excellence.
  • Embody Hitachi Energy's core values of safety and integrity, prioritizing responsibility, colleague care, and business well-being.

Requirements:

  • A confident leader with exceptional communication skills, facilitating teamwork at all levels.
  • A degree in Engineering (BSc or MSc) with specialization in electrical systems, automatic control theory, software engineering, or equivalent.
  • Experience in similar technical engineering positions, focusing on design and implementation of electrical power plants, converter stations, process control systems, or substation automation.
  • Strong organizational, responsive, and solution-driven skills, with a focus on delivering results and meeting customer expectations.
  • Fluency in English is required, with Swedish being a valuable asset.

What We Offer:

  • Collective agreement and flexible working time.
  • Health care and wellness allowance, as well as supplementary compensation for parental leave.
  • Fantastic career possibilities both within Sweden and globally, with mentor support throughout the onboard phase.
  • Diversified company with over 70+ nationalities working in Sweden, offering various trainings and education supporting employee development.
  • Employee Benefit Portal with thousands of discounts and perks.
